Works for new taken photos when language is set to English (not in Dutch - if ‘i’ is clicked there will be a search light go over the photo but the icon doesn’t change to give more information) (change of Region doesn’t make it work). Google Photos without installed Google Search works with the lens icon for all photos. So Apple has to do something…
I have the same issue. Ever since I installed iOS 18, the Visual Lookup in Photos app does not work. I have tried going into Settings > Apps > Photos > Search > and turned on "Show Content in Search" and it did nothing.
I went on my iMac running 15.1.1 (24B2091), launched the Photos app, and guess what? The Visual Lookup works great. So I hope Apple can fix this with iOS 18.2 when it releases. Visual Lookup is far more useful on my iPhone.
